1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the climax of a story?
Back
The turning point of the story where the main character faces the conflict.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is exposition in a story?
Back
The part where we are introduced to the characters and learn about the setting.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is resolution in a story?
Back
The part where the story comes to a reasonable ending.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is falling action in a story?
Back
The part where all of the loose ends get tied up and most conflicts are resolved.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is rising action in a story?
Back
The part where the story begins to develop its conflict and suspense builds.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are the main components of a plot diagram?
Back
Exposition, rising action, climax, falling action, and resolution.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How does the rising action contribute to a story?
Back
It builds suspense and develops the conflict leading up to the climax.
